What Is Pool Shock?

Pool shock refers to a concentrated form of chlorine or other sanitizing agents added to your pool water to eliminate contaminants. You’ll often apply it to raise the chlorine level temporarily, typically following heavy use or after a rainstorm. This process, known as “shocking” the pool, helps break down chloramines, algae, and bacteria that may cause water quality problems.

Types of Pool Shock

Pool shock comes in several types, each serving different purposes:

  • Calcium Hypochlorite: This is the most common type. It’s a fast-dissolving powder that efficiently increases chlorine levels. Ideal for regular maintenance, it helps keep your pool clear and free of algae.
  • Sodium Dichloroisocyanurate: Often referred to as “dichlor,” this granular shock dissolves quickly and contains stabilizers. It’s great for outdoor pools since it resists degradation from sunlight.
  • Potassium Monopersulfate: This non-chlorine shock is an oxidizer that removes contaminants and enhances water clarity. It’s suitable for maintaining chlorine levels without increasing them too much.
  • Lithium Hypochlorite: This shock dissolves quickly and has a minimal impact on pH levels. It’s effective for quick treatments, especially in saltwater pools.

Choosing the right type of pool shock depends on your pool’s needs and conditions. Always refer to product instructions for proper usage.

Different Forms of Chlorine

Chlorine comes in several forms, each serving a specific purpose:

  • Liquid Chlorine: This concentrated option provides rapid disinfection. It’s often used for immediate sanitation after heavy pool use or following a storm.
  • Granular Chlorine: The solid form dissolves quickly in water. You can add it directly to the pool or dissolve it beforehand for even distribution.
  • Chlorine Tablets: These slow-dissolving tablets are convenient for maintaining consistent chlorine levels. You add them to floating dispensers or skimmer baskets.
  • Stabilized Chlorine: Both granular and tablet forms can be stabilized. Stabilization protects chlorine from sunlight degradation, ensuring it remains effective longer.

How Chlorine Works in Pools

Chlorine keeps your pool clean by eliminating harmful bacteria and algae through a simple process:

  1. Disinfection: Chlorine breaks down organic contaminants, killing bacteria and viruses. This process happens quickly, keeping your water safe for swimming.
  2. Oxidation: Chlorine oxidizes unwanted materials like sweat, oils, and debris. This reaction helps to clarify the water and reduce odors.
  3. Controlling pH Levels: Chlorine works best in a balanced pH range. Regular testing ensures optimal chlorine efficiency, improving overall sanitation.

For effective pool maintenance, keep your chlorine levels between 1-3 ppm (parts per million). Regularly check the levels and adjust using appropriate chlorine forms based on your pool’s needs.

Chemical Composition

Pool shock primarily contains a higher concentration of chlorine compared to traditional chlorine products. Shock treatments are often made from calcium hypochlorite, sodium dichloro-s-triazine trione, or potassium monopersulfate. These ingredients provide a rapid introduction of chlorine or an oxidizing agent to the pool. Chlorine, available in forms like liquid, granular, and tablets, usually contains either sodium hypochlorite or calcium hypochlorite. The specific chemical composition affects how each product interacts with pollutants and sanitizes the water.

Usage and Application

Pool shock typically serves as an occasional treatment to eliminate algae, bacteria, and other contaminants. Use shock after heavy pool usage or after rainstorms when debris increases in the water. You’ll want to shock your pool once a week or bi-weekly to maintain proper sanitation. Chlorine products provide ongoing sanitation, necessary for daily pool maintenance. You can add chlorine regularly to keep levels stable, ensuring that your pool water stays safe and clear.
